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Madrid to Quintanar de la Sierra is to bus which costs €26 - €40 and takes 5h 20m.
The fastest way to get from Madrid to Quintanar de la Sierra is to drive which takes 3h 3m and costs €35 - €55.
No, there is no direct bus from Madrid to Quintanar de la Sierra. However, there are services departing from Madrid, Avenida de América and arriving at Quintanar de la Sierra via Estación de Autobuses de Soria.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 20m.
The distance between Madrid and Quintanar de la Sierra is 397 km. The road distance is 224.2 km.
The best way to get from Madrid to Quintanar de la Sierra without a car is to train and bus which takes 5h 1m and costs €45 - €95.
It takes approximately 5h 1m to get from Madrid to Quintanar de la Sierra, including transfers.
Madrid to Quintanar de la Sierra bus services, operated by ALSA, depart from Madrid, Avenida de América station.
Madrid to Quintanar de la Sierra bus services, operated by ALSA, arrive at Soria station.
Yes, the driving distance between Madrid to Quintanar de la Sierra is 224 km. It takes approximately 3h 3m to drive from Madrid to Quintanar de la Sierra.
